Master the Essentials of Dust Collection Systems: From Fundamentals to Proven Methods
Dust collection is essential for any facility that handles powders or bulk solid materials, yet clear guidance can be hard to find. In this course, you’ll learn how dust collection systems work, how to select and size their components and how to prevent dust explosion hazards.
Key takeaways
- This course provides practical explanations on sizing each component of a dust collection system and explains the importance of dust collection.
- A variety of industries and processes that require dust collection will be addressed. The basic theory of each topic will be explained along with a description of various equipment options.
- Relevant formulas and example calculations also will be covered to provide an even better understanding.
